Access to clean, safe drinking water is not just a fundamental human necessity, but it is also an essential pillar of global health. However, despite considerable advancements, it remains a critical issue worldwide. According to the World Health Organization, around 2.2 billion people globally lack access to safely managed drinking water services, emphasizing the scale of this pressing concern.
Compounded by factors such as climate change, population growth, and rapid urbanization, the water scarcity problem is escalating in many regions. The need for sustainable solutions, including improved water management, innovative
purification methods, and exploration technologies for untapped resources, is more urgent than ever. The objective is clear: ensuring safe and clean drinking water for everyone, everywhere.
